How to Make Microsoft Word Dark Mode on Windows
If you want to turn on dark mode in Word on a Windows PC, here’s a simple way:
- Open Microsoft Word.
- Click on File at the top-left corner.
- Choose Options at the bottom.
- Select the General tab.
- Find the Personalize your copy of Microsoft Office section.
- Change the Office Theme to Black or Dark Gray.
- Click OK.
Now your Word should look dark! If you want it lighter again, follow the same steps and pick Colorful or White.
Microsoft Word Dark Mode on Mac: How to Turn It On
On a Mac, dark mode is linked to your system settings. Here’s how to enable it:
- Click the Apple menu on your Mac.
- Select System Preferences.
- Choose General.
- Find Appearance and select Dark.
When your Mac is in dark mode, Microsoft Word will switch to dark mode automatically. Easy, right?
Can You Make Microsoft Word Dark Mode Without Changing the Whole System?
If you want to use dark mode just in Word without switching your entire system to dark mode, it’s tricky. On Windows, you can change Office themes as explained. On Mac, Word follows your system’s dark mode settings, so no separate option there.
How to Turn Off Microsoft Word Dark Mode
If dark mode isn’t for you, or you want to go back to light mode, just reverse the steps:
- On Windows, go to File > Options > General, then change the theme to Colorful or White.
- On Mac, switch your system’s appearance back to Light in System Preferences.
Fixing the Microsoft Word Dark Mode White Page Problem
Many users see a white page in Word even after turning on dark mode. This can be annoying because the page stays bright while everything else is dark. Here’s a quick fix:
- Open Word.
- Go to File > Options > General.
- Under Personalize your copy of Microsoft Office, check Never change the document page color.
- Uncheck it if it’s checked. This lets the page turn dark too.
Note: Sometimes, the page color depends on the document’s background color. Changing it to black or dark gray helps.

Can You Customize Microsoft Word Dark Mode Colors?
Unfortunately, Word doesn’t let you pick custom dark mode colors. You can only choose between themes like Black, Dark Gray, or Colorful. But Microsoft often updates Office, so more options may come soon.
